Assistant Facility Security Officer

SPECIAL AEROSPACE SECURITY SERVICES INC
Onsite

About The Position

Our organization is seeking an experienced Assistant Facility Security Officer (FSO) to help protect our client’s data from unauthorized access. We are a Women-Owned Small Business (WOSB) located in Chantilly, VA. This role is onsite in GrandFolks ND. This role will require experience in supporting the initial operations within a classified facility. Our ideal candidate should have at least 1 year of experience in facilities and operational security. This will include knowledge of DoD physical and environmental protection, personnel security, incident handling, and security training and awareness. Work will be conducted within a Government Owned / Contractor Operated facility where SASSI will serve as primary security functions. This position will report to a Sr. FSO and will carry the responsibilities of a COMSEC Custodian. This team will also consist of two Information System Security Officers to manage the authorization and risk of site mission information systems. It will be required to work in close coordination with the client, other contractors, System Owner, and DoD Officials. There will be limited engagement with base personnel. This will include, but not limited to, developing and updating the Security Standard Operations Procedures documentation; support for sustained operational and facility security; and implementing security training and awareness.

Requirements

  • Must be a US Citizen
  • Completed at least 5 hours of DCSA’s Center for Development of Security Excellence
  • Understanding of the National Industrial Security Program (NISP)
  • Understanding of Physical Security and Asset Protection
  • Experience in Safeguarding Classified Information
  • Understanding of facility accreditation practices, particularly within the DoD.
  • At least 1 year of experience in facilities and operational security.
  • Knowledge of DoD physical and environmental protection, personnel security, incident handling, and security training and awareness.

Nice To Haves

  • Bachelor’s degree (preferably in National Security or similar field of study)
  • COMSEC Certification
  • Knowledge of Insider Threat Programs
  • Experience in communications with senior executives, personnel

Responsibilities

  • Conduct Semi-Annual Alarm Testing
  • Maintain Visitor Access
  • Verify Clearances (NISS and DISS)
  • Escort Un-cleared Personnel
  • Conduct SCI/SAP Briefings
  • Conduct Foreign Travel Briefings
  • Process Visit Certs (incoming and outgoing)
  • Type Required Appointment Letters (SSR, CPSO, SSM, etc.)
  • SCIF Accreditations - Type and Maintain Accreditation documents (FFC, TEMPEST, CSP, CA Checklist, Risk Assessment, SOPs, Waivers)
  • Conduct Annual Self –Inspections
  • Change Combinations
  • Program Badges via the Access Control System (ACS)
  • Program Alarm codes
  • Conduct End of Day Inspections
  • Type Co-Use Agreements/Joint Use Agreements
  • Maintain Key Control Log
  • Conduct Annual inventory/accountability of classified material.
  • Wrap/Ship classified material.
  • Prepare Transportation Plans
  • Conduct inquiries for non-AIS related Security Incidents and coordinate with ISSM who will conduct for all AIS related Incidents.
  • Conduct Entry/Exit Inspections
  • Prepare for SAP Compliance Inspections
  • Communicate well, both verbally and in writing, with both government and industry audiences
